Recognize These 5 Signs of an Inefficient AC in Horizon, TX

August 1, 2021

An inefficient HVAC system can drive up your energy costs and discourage you from continuing to live in your Horizon, TX, home. So, before you experience various other negative impacts, take a look at the following ways to recognize an inefficient HVAC system.

1. Strange Smells

An inefficient HVAC system can cause a musty odor. This is because the system may not adequately circulate air throughout your home, leading to damp areas where organic growth may occur. You’ll need to call an HVAC for maintenance as quickly as possible if you notice a strong, unpleasant odor coming from your HVAC unit.

2. Poor Air Circulation

If the air isn’t circulating evenly throughout the home, then some rooms are receiving more air than others. This type of problem is also likely to make it difficult to regulate the temperature throughout the house. You may find yourself struggling to find the right temperature in certain rooms or having to adjust the thermostat frequently.

3. Noisy Blower

If your blower is making a lot of noise when it turns on, then there may be a problem with your belt or blower wheel. A technician can replace both of these parts for you.

4. Lack of Efficiency

If the system hasn’t received service for a long time, then you’ll want to call a professional to perform an inspection and cleaning. This will keep your system working as efficiently as possible.

5. Water Drainage

If water starts to pool around your HVAC system, then the drain line may have deteriorated. Make sure to contact an expert as soon as possible to resolve the problem.
